Jersey City Man Nabbed For Upskirt Grope In Hoboken, Police Say A Jersey City man was arrested for groping a woman in Hoboken over the weekend, authorities said. The woman told officers that a man appeared next to her as she walked eastbound on 3rd Street from Bloomfield Street around 1:35 a.m. Saturday, according to Det. Lt. Danilo Cabrera. As he walked next to her, he reached behind her and placed his hand under her skirt, touching her "intimate area," Cabrera said. Victim Hospitalized In Hoboken Assault, Suspect With Warrants In Custody A man from Hoboken with warrants out for his arrest stabbed another man sending him to the hospital during an argument over the weekend, authorities said. The victim was walking with Christopher Vasquez, 31, when they got in an argument on the 200 block of Bloomfield Street around 7:25 p.m. Saturday, Hoboken police said. The victim was taken to Hoboken University Medical Center with a stab wound in his left forearm and cut on top of his right wrist when police arrived, authorities said.
